Evolving Litigation Landscape and Zipline’s Strategic IP Defense

The journey of a market leader often involves navigating complex legal terrains, and Zipline is no exception. While the company maintained a clear litigation record between 2014 and 2019, the period from 2019 to 2024 saw its entry into the active IP defense landscape with two significant cases. This shift reflects the increasing maturity and competitiveness of the drone industry, where IP assets become central to market positioning. Notably, Zipline engaged with both a Non-Practicing Entity (NPE) and an Operating Company, signaling a broader spectrum of challenges common to burgeoning tech sectors. This strategic engagement underscores Zipline’s preparedness to defend its innovations and navigate the intricacies of a rapidly evolving technological ecosystem.

Zipline’s Influence on the IP Landscape: High-Potential Patents and Competitive Dynamics

Zipline’s patent portfolio is not just a collection of assets; it’s a powerful toolkit that actively shapes the innovation trajectory within the drone and delivery technology domains. Several of its foundational patents have demonstrated remarkable strength by being cited by patent examiners to reject applications from other major industry players. This showcases the depth and originality of Zipline’s inventions.

Here are five Zipline patents that have proven to be particularly influential in the IP landscape, frequently used to delineate prior art and define the scope of innovation for companies such as IBM, Google LLC, DJI Technology, and others.

Patent NumberRejections Issued
[US9488979B1]over 30
[US9997080B1]over 25
[US10328805B1]around 20
[US9489852B1]over 15
[US10918332B2]around 15

Note: The patent set considered for this analysis spans from January 2012 to September 2024.

Shaping the Industry: Zipline’s Impact on Competitor Filings

Zipline’s robust patent portfolio doesn’t just assert its own position; it also guides and influences the R&D efforts of other companies operating in similar technological spheres. Patent examiners have frequently referenced Zipline’s patents when reviewing applications from companies working on parallel or overlapping technologies. This often leads to strategic re-evaluation of patent claims by competitors, highlighting the foundational nature of Zipline’s work.

Several companies have seen their patent applications impacted by Zipline’s existing intellectual property, underscoring Zipline’s pioneering efforts. These include:

  • Companies with similar technology impacted by Zipline’s patents: Beta Air, LLC, Rom Technologies, Inc, Atricure, Inc, Metal Raptor Inc, and United Parcel Service.
  • Companies whose patent applications were adjusted or abandoned due to Zipline’s patents: Beta Air, United Parcel Service, Amazon Technologies, Inc, Honeywell International, and Kitotech Medical Inc.

This dynamic illustrates Zipline’s significant role in shaping the direction of innovation within the drone delivery sector, serving as a benchmark for new technological developments.

Strategic IP Counsel: The Architects Behind Zipline’s Portfolio

Behind Zipline’s innovative breakthroughs stands a network of distinguished legal experts who have meticulously crafted and safeguarded its intellectual property. These law firms have been instrumental in building Zipline’s formidable patent portfolio, particularly in the complex fields of autonomous drones and medical supply delivery systems.

Over the past decade (2014-2024), several top-tier firms have been key contributors to Zipline’s patent filing efforts:

  • Dorsey & Whitney LLP (over 12 patents)
  • Brownstein Hyatt Farber Schreck, LLP (over 9 patents)
  • Seyfarth Shaw LLP (over 8 patents)
  • Wilson, Sonsini, Goodrich & Rosati (over 8 patents)
  • DUFFY, Kevin et al. (over 6 patents)

When considering Zipline’s global patent footprint, specific firms have been vital in key jurisdictions. For instance, Dorsey & Whitney LLP has been a primary partner for U.S. filings, while Kilburn & Strode LLP has expertly managed Zipline’s European patent endeavors. This strategic selection of counsel underscores Zipline’s commitment to securing its innovations across its most vital markets.

Zipline’s Global Footprint: Geographic Patent Filing Trends

Zipline’s patent filing strategy extends beyond its home turf, reflecting a global vision for its autonomous delivery solutions. The distribution of its patent portfolio across various jurisdictions highlights its strategic focus on protecting key markets and fostering international growth.

JurisdictionNumber of PatentsStrategic Significance 
United Statesover 50Primary focus; home market leadership and development.
WO (WIPO)over 20Global outlook for intellectual property protection.
European Patentsover 15Emphasizing importance of the European market for expansion.
Australiaover 5Emerging priorities in the Asia-Pacific region.
Chinaaround 2Strategic entry into key Asian markets.
India & Hong Kongaround 3 in India, 1 in Hong KongReflecting a strategic shift towards Asian markets since 2016.

Source: lens.org and Zipline’s Asian filing data.

This geographic spread underscores Zipline’s commitment to not only innovating but also ensuring its cutting-edge drone technology is protected wherever its services are set to make an impact.

Influencing Innovation: Zipline’s Highly Cited Patents

The true measure of a patent’s influence often lies in how frequently it is cited by subsequent inventions. Zipline’s portfolio contains patents that are not only foundational but also highly influential, demonstrating their significant contribution to various technological domains. These highly cited patents indicate Zipline’s role in advancing core areas of autonomous vehicle operations, UAV management, and advanced aircraft systems.

Analyzing these citation trends allows Zipline to identify potential collaboration or licensing opportunities with companies whose patents intersect with its innovations, signaling shared technological interests.

Here are Zipline’s top five most-cited patents, reflecting their broad impact:

Patent NumberTotal CitationsPrimary Technical Focus 
[US9488979B1]over 100Autonomous vehicle operations, UAV management
[US11765494B2]over 80Aircraft systems, decentralized air traffic management
[US9997080B1]over 80Unmanned aerial vehicle systems
[US9489852B1]over 80Human operator intervention in autonomous systems
[US10328805B1]over 30Battery management for electric vehicles, acoustic probes

Source: Patsnap Database, patents published in the last 10 years.

Strategic Secrecy: Zipline’s Approach to Non-Publication Requests

In a strategic move to safeguard its critical innovations, Zipline has judiciously employed Non-Publication Requests (NPRs) for certain patent applications. An NPR allows a company to delay the public disclosure of its patent application, offering a crucial window to finalize foreign filing strategies or secure commercial agreements before competitors gain insight into the technology.

In the last two years alone (up to Q2 2024), Zipline utilized an NPR for at least one of its U.S. patent applications, ensuring confidentiality around a key innovation. This particular patent focused on Battery Preconditioning for Unmanned Aerial Vehicles (UAVs), a technology designed to enhance the performance and lifespan of UAV batteries by intelligently adjusting their temperature based on predicted flight conditions. This strategic decision highlights Zipline’s intent to protect this vital technology from early exposure, indicating that this area could be a significant component of its future product roadmap. Core Innovation Pillars: Zipline’s Dominant Technology Focus

Zipline’s patenting efforts are strategically concentrated on key technological areas that are foundational to its leadership in UAV logistics and safety. The company’s consistent focus on these domains underscores its commitment to solving complex challenges in autonomous delivery and air traffic management.

Zipline is primarily directing its innovation and patenting resources towards:

  • Advanced Delivery Systems for UAVs: Enhancing logistical efficiency through sophisticated drone deployment and retrieval mechanisms.
  • Traffic Management Systems: Developing technologies to ensure safe and coordinated UAV navigation within shared airspace, a critical component for scaling operations.
  • Innovative Propulsion and Control Systems: Boosting UAV performance and reliability through breakthroughs in flight dynamics and control.
  • Communication Protocols: Ensuring seamless integration of drones into broader autonomous operational frameworks.
  • Safety Mechanisms for UAVs: Addressing operational risks and ensuring robust safety in dynamic flight environments.

These core areas reflect Zipline’s deep commitment to pushing the boundaries of UAV technology, ensuring both efficiency and safety in its revolutionary delivery services.

Global Brainpower: Zipline’s Inventor Network

Zipline’s innovation pipeline is powered by a diverse and global network of talent. While its home country, the United States, naturally accounts for the majority of its inventor contributions, Zipline also strategically leverages intellectual capital from other nations. This global approach to talent acquisition highlights its commitment to drawing on diverse perspectives and expertise to fuel its technological advancements.

Beyond the United States, key inventor contributions have notably come from:

  • Canada
  • Romania

This multi-national inventor footprint underscores Zipline’s belief in the power of global collaboration to drive technological progress in the drone and logistics sectors. Among the top contributors to Zipline’s patent portfolio between 2003 and 2023 are distinguished inventors such as Kurosh Nahavandi, Anish Paul, Krishna Sandeep Bhimavarapu, Carlos E. Collazo, and Michael Barrus. Their collective ingenuity forms the backbone of Zipline’s impressive IP assets.
